Understanding the Role of Rinse Aid

Before we dissect how to tell if it’s working, it’s essential to grasp why rinse aid is so vital in the dishwashing process. Many people associate dishwashers solely with detergent, assuming that’s the magic ingredient for clean dishes. While detergent tackles the food debris and grease, rinse aid steps in during the final rinse cycle to enhance drying and prevent water spots.

At its core, rinse aid is a surfactant, meaning it reduces the surface tension of water. Think of it like this: clean water, without rinse aid, tends to bead up on surfaces. These beads of water then evaporate, leaving behind mineral deposits from your tap water, resulting in those unsightly spots and streaks.

Rinse aid, by lowering water’s surface tension, causes it to sheet off dishes more easily and evenly. This prevents the formation of individual water droplets that can dry into spots. The result? Dishes emerge from the dishwasher with a smooth, water-repellent surface that dries faster and more uniformly, leaving them looking brilliantly clean and spot-free. It’s an unsung hero in the quest for dishwashing excellence.

The Science of Spotting and Streaking

The culprit behind spotty and streaky dishes is almost always the minerals present in your tap water, commonly referred to as “hard water.” When water beads on your dishes and then evaporates, it leaves these dissolved minerals behind. The more mineral content in your water, the more pronounced these spots will be.

Detergents are designed to break down food and grease. However, they have little to no effect on the mineral content of water. This is where rinse aid plays its crucial role. By making water sheet off, it minimizes the contact time of water droplets with the dish surface and reduces the likelihood of individual droplets drying and leaving mineral residues.

Furthermore, rinse aid can also help your dishes dry more effectively. Because the water is sheeting off, less water remains on the surfaces, leading to a quicker and more complete drying process. This is particularly important for plastics, which tend to retain moisture longer than glass or ceramic.

Troubleshooting: When Rinse Aid Might Not Be Working

While the signs of working rinse aid are positive, recognizing when it’s not working is equally important. Several issues can prevent your rinse aid from performing optimally, leading to the disappointing results you might be experiencing.

1. Low or Empty Rinse Aid Dispenser

The most straightforward reason for ineffective rinse aid is simply that there’s none left! Dishwashers have a dedicated dispenser for rinse aid, typically located near the detergent dispenser. This dispenser is designed to release a small amount of rinse aid during the final rinse cycle.

Checking the Dispenser Level

Most rinse aid dispensers have a clear window or an indicator light that shows the fill level. Regularly check this. If it’s empty, refill it immediately. Don’t wait until you see spots to top it up.

Understanding Dispenser Settings

Many dishwashers allow you to adjust the amount of rinse aid dispensed. If you have very hard water, you might need to increase the setting. Conversely, if you’re experiencing excessive sudsing or a cloudy film that seems unrelated to spots, you might need to decrease the amount. Consult your dishwasher’s manual for instructions on adjusting this setting.

2. Incorrect Rinse Aid Type or Quality

Not all rinse aids are created equal. Using the wrong type or a low-quality product can significantly impact its effectiveness.

Choosing the Right Rinse Aid

Always use a rinse aid specifically designed for automatic dishwashers. Do not substitute with household detergents or other cleaning agents. These products are formulated with specific surfactants and drying agents that are safe and effective in your dishwasher.

Expired or Degraded Rinse Aid

Rinse aid, like many liquid products, can degrade over time. If you’re using an old, opened bottle that has been sitting around for a long time, its effectiveness might have diminished. Look for an expiration date on the packaging. If it’s past date, it’s time for a fresh bottle. Storing rinse aid in a cool, dark place can help maintain its quality.

3. Water Hardness and Dishwasher Settings

The effectiveness of rinse aid can be influenced by the mineral content of your water and your dishwasher’s internal settings.

Hard Water Challenges

If you have very hard water, even with adequate rinse aid, you might still encounter some spotting. In such cases, you may need to:

  • Increase the rinse aid dispensing setting on your dishwasher.
  • Consider using a dishwasher detergent specifically formulated for hard water.
  • In extreme cases, explore water softening solutions for your home.

Dishwasher Cycle Selection

Certain dishwasher cycles, particularly eco-modes or quick washes, might have shorter or less intense rinse and dry phases. While designed for energy and water saving, they might not provide the optimal conditions for rinse aid to work its magic. Ensure you’re using a standard or heavy-duty cycle if you’re concerned about drying and spot prevention.

4. Problems with the Rinse Aid Dispenser Itself

Occasionally, the issue might lie with the rinse aid dispenser mechanism within your dishwasher.

Clogged Dispenser

The rinse aid dispenser can become clogged with residue over time. This can prevent the liquid from being released properly during the cycle. Refer to your dishwasher’s manual for instructions on how to clean the dispenser. Often, it involves removing a cover and wiping away any build-up.

Faulty Dispenser Mechanism

In rare cases, the dispensing mechanism itself might be faulty and require repair by a qualified technician. If you’ve tried all other troubleshooting steps and still experience issues, this might be the underlying cause.

How Often Should I Refill My Rinse Aid Dispenser?

The frequency of refilling your rinse aid dispenser depends on several factors, including the size of the dispenser, the amount of rinse aid it holds, and the setting you have chosen for the dispenser’s output. Most modern dishwashers have an indicator light or a visual level within the dispenser itself that will alert you when it’s running low or empty.

As a general guideline, many households find themselves refilling their rinse aid dispenser every one to two months with regular dishwasher use. It’s a good practice to check the rinse aid level periodically, perhaps once a month, or whenever you notice the signs of the rinse aid not working effectively, to ensure you maintain optimal performance.

Can I Use Too Much Rinse Aid?

Yes, it is possible to use too much rinse aid, although most modern dishwashers have adjustable settings to prevent excessive dispensing. If too much rinse aid is used, you might notice a slight foamy residue on your dishes, or a faint, almost soapy film. This can sometimes lead to a slightly cloudy appearance, counteracting the very purpose of the rinse aid in the first place.

Overuse can also lead to a buildup of rinse aid in your dishwasher over time, potentially affecting the overall cleaning performance and even causing minor damage to the appliance’s components. It’s best to stick to the recommended settings on your dishwasher and only adjust them if you observe consistent issues with spotting or drying.

What Should I Do If I’ve Run Out of Rinse Aid?

If you’ve run out of rinse aid, your immediate priority should be to refill the dispenser as soon as possible. While your dishwasher will still clean your dishes, the absence of rinse aid will likely result in water spots, streaks, and less effective drying, diminishing the overall quality of your wash. You might need to manually dry your dishes more thoroughly until you can get a refill.

In the short term, you can try to mitigate the effects by selecting the highest heat drying setting on your dishwasher and opening the door slightly immediately after the cycle finishes to allow steam to escape, promoting better air-drying. However, these are temporary solutions, and the best course of action for consistently sparkling dishes is to keep your rinse aid dispenser topped up.
